UCPP Error

Hi, I'm having some problems with the ucpp project. I'm running arch linux, with wine version 1.3.35 and no programs installed into it except for whatever ucpp did. Here's what I did:

I downloaded the zip file from https://github.com/nikitakit/ucpp, unzipped it, then moved it to /home/adam I added /home/adam/ucpp/ucpp to my path, installed wine and wine_gecko (using pacman), then went to the directory where my c++ project is. There are three header files, two with constants and one is the header file for main, and main.cpp; and two directories with other classes. I typed:
Code:
$ ucpp setup -t 3238
$ ucpp configure
and got an error about bash not recognizing commands in ucpp_gen_makefile.py, so I added
Code:
#! /usr/bin/env python2
to the top of both that file and the gen_wpilib_makefile file.
I ran
Code:
$ ucpp configure
with no errors, and then I ran
Code:
$ make
which outputted the normal things that make does ("building... "), but an error message window popped up and said that nmppc had a serious error and crashed. On the terminal window, the error was:

A few seconds later, after the next prompt had showed up, I got another error message:
Code:
err:ntdll:RtlDeleteResource Deleting active MRSW lock (0x111f64), expect failure
The first problem shows up only when everything compiles with no errors (it shows up when there are warnings though). It doesn't show up when everything is already compiled (ie make doesn't do anything). The second problem appears to show up randomly.

Since I don't have a cRIO handy, I'm not sure if this is actually affecting the outputted code or the deploy function.

Hopefully I can get an answer to what the problem is or help the developer fix something.

Re: UCPP Error

ucpp installs the compiler suite for Windriver automatically from a set of tools that NI puts out for free on their website. (Don't have the link handy, but you can read it from the source.) This smells like a wine regression to me, or a bug in nmppc triggered by something odd happening in wine.

EDIT: Downgrading wine to 1.3.8 seemed to have fixed the problem. I assume you'll want to submit a bug report to the wine developers
